Pavano was pitching on three days' rest to line him up for the Twins' April 1 opener at Toronto. He tossed 57 pitches, 40 for strikes.
Pavano allowed three singles and two doubles, after giving up just four hits in his first three outings.
Cardinals starter Jake Westbrook allowed a run on six hits and a walk in four innings. Westbrook threw 71 pitches.
Westbrook was pleased he "minimized the damage" by allowing just the one run, which scored on a sacrifice fly in the second inning.
